About Concatenated Text Messages-Sidekick 2This is a featured page

If you wish to compose a message that exceeds the maximum number of characters per message (approximately 160), you can do so simply by continuing to type past the maximum number. You'll know when you've crossed the limit by looking at the Compose screen title bar, or the bottom of the screen. In the example shown below, the message has grown to the equivalent of two messages.

When you send a multi-part message, the long message is broken into "parts", which are then concatenated (linked together) when the message is received. You can compose up to the equivalent of 20 messages. Note that your wireless operator may charge you for the equivalent number of messages, if your billing is set up that way.
